aboutsumma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
* j3dcore: annotate OrderedCollection lists in OrderedBinHarvey Harrison2012-01-072-21/+21
| | | | Signed-off-by: Harvey Harrison <[email protected]>
* j3dcore: remove unnecessary casts and accesses that should be static in ↵Harvey Harrison2012-01-041-10/+8
| | | | | | RenderBin Signed-off-by: Harvey Harrison <[email protected]>
* j3dcore: add type annotations to RenderBin.updateCheckListHarvey Harrison2012-01-041-11/+8
| | | | Signed-off-by: Harvey Harrison <[email protected]>
* j3dcore: remove a bunch of trivially unused variables in RenderBinHarvey Harrison2012-01-041-57/+13
| | | | Signed-off-by: Harvey Harrison <[email protected]>
* j3dcore: add type annotations to RenderBin.sBinUpdateList and .tbUpdateListHarvey Harrison2012-01-041-13/+13
| | | | Signed-off-by: Harvey Harrison <[email protected]>
* j3dcore: add type annotations to RenderBin.rmUpdateList and.aBinUpdateListHarvey Harrison2012-01-041-15/+12
| | | | Signed-off-by: Harvey Harrison <[email protected]>
* j3dcore: add type annotations to RenderBin.lightMessageListHarvey Harrison2012-01-041-5/+5
| | | | Signed-off-by: Harvey Harrison <[email protected]>
* j3dcore: add type annotations to RenderBin.renderAtomsHarvey Harrison2012-01-041-19/+13
| | | | Signed-off-by: Harvey Harrison <[email protected]>
* j3dcore: remove trailing whitespace and organize imports in win32 specific codeHarvey Harrison2012-01-042-24/+24
| | | | Signed-off-by: Harvey Harrison <[email protected]>
* j3dcore: use eclipse organize imports cleanup toolHarvey Harrison2011-12-31210-376/+646
| | | | Signed-off-by: Harvey Harrison <[email protected]>
* j3dcore: remove trailing whitespace from all filesHarvey Harrison2011-12-31348-12214/+12214
| | | | Signed-off-by: Harvey Harrison <[email protected]>
* j3dcore: cherry-pick fix for issue 636 from svn-trunkKen Mc Neill2011-12-291-0/+18
| | | | | | | [original message] issue 636 fixed by mcneillk git-svn-id: https://svn.java.net/svn/j3d-core~svn/trunk@954 ba19aa83-45c5-6ac9-afd3-db810772062c
* update docs for svnKevin Rushforth2010-08-101-7/+7
| | | | git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@952 ba19aa83-45c5-6ac9-afd3-db810772062c
* Issue number: 640 - setDepthTestFunction do not work with the D3D rendererAlessandro Borges2010-01-221-0/+1
| | | | | | | | Submitted by: lamer77 Reviewed by: aces git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@948 ba19aa83-45c5-6ac9-afd3-db810772062c
* Issue number: 634 - GeometryArrayRetained : dirty flag isn't set in ↵Alessandro Borges2009-10-301-0/+1
| | | | | | | | | | | | | setNormal(..) Submitted by: interactivemesh Reviewed by: aces GeometryArrayRetained : dirty flag isn't set in setNormal(..) 'dirtyFlag |= NORMAL_CHANGED;' is missing in GeometryArrayRetained.setNormal(int index, float normal[]) git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@947 ba19aa83-45c5-6ac9-afd3-db810772062c
* Issue number: 633 - ShaderAttributeSetRetained : remove(..) doesn't remove ↵Alessandro Borges2009-10-301-3/+3
| | | | | | | | | | a ShaderAttribute Submitted by: interactivemesh Reviewed by: aces git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@946 ba19aa83-45c5-6ac9-afd3-db810772062c
* Issue number: 632 - PointAttributesRetained : setPointAntialiasingEnable ↵Alessandro Borges2009-10-271-1/+1
| | | | | | | | | | | doesn't change the state Obtained from: isse db Submitted by: interactivemesh Reviewed by: Aces git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@945 ba19aa83-45c5-6ac9-afd3-db810772062c
* Issue number: 629 - D3D must use software vertex processing on Intel video ↵Alessandro Borges2009-09-133-64/+74
| | | | | | | | | | | | | cards Submitted by: Aces Despiste newer Intel video cards has specs for creating devices using hardware vertex processing (HWVP), as Hardware TnL and shaders +2.x, Intel recomends using Software Vertex Processing (SWVP). Now D3D pipeline uses SWVP as default for Intel Video cards git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@944 ba19aa83-45c5-6ac9-afd3-db810772062c
* Issue number: 620 - ROTATE_NONE is not considered in OrientedShape3DAlessandro Borges2009-06-191-1/+1
| | | | | | | | | | | | | | | | | Obtained from: dev1.6 branch Submitted by: ylliac forum member Reviewed by: Aces Fixed as suggested by ylliac: if(mode == ROTATE_ABOUT_AXIS){ //rotation about axis }else if(mode == ROTATE_ABOUT_POINT{ //rotation about point } git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@943 ba19aa83-45c5-6ac9-afd3-db810772062c
* Issue number: 609Alessandro Borges2009-02-241-3/+3
| | | | | | | | | | | Obtained from: Submitted by: InteractiveMesh Reviewed by: Aces Issue : Transparency fails under Color4b, works under Color4f There was a typo error, where operator AND '&' was replaced by '*' git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@941 ba19aa83-45c5-6ac9-afd3-db810772062c
* Issue number: 607Alessandro Borges2009-02-241-320/+321
| | | | | | | | | Submitted by: Lamer77 Reviewed by: Aces Issue : Fixes state bleed from TexCoordGeneration onto Raster git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@940 ba19aa83-45c5-6ac9-afd3-db810772062c
* Issue number: 602Alessandro Borges2009-02-241-270/+270
| | | | | | | | Submitted by: Aces Issue : BoundingBox(Bounds[]) calculates wrong BoundingBox if first element is empty git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@939 ba19aa83-45c5-6ac9-afd3-db810772062c
* Copy fix for 592 from trunkpaulby2008-08-132-13/+18
| | | | | | | | | | Issue number: Obtained from: Submitted by: Reviewed by: git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@935 ba19aa83-45c5-6ac9-afd3-db810772062c
* Fixed 591: ArrayIndexOutOfBoundsException in NnuIdManagerKevin Rushforth2008-08-131-23/+33
| | | | git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@930 ba19aa83-45c5-6ac9-afd3-db810772062c
* Copied www changes from trunkKevin Rushforth2008-07-141-0/+4
| | | | git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@929 ba19aa83-45c5-6ac9-afd3-db810772062c
* Merge changes between root-1_6 and rel-1_5_2-fcs into the dev-1_6 branchKevin Rushforth2008-06-3013-3/+1738
| | | | git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@926 ba19aa83-45c5-6ac9-afd3-db810772062c
* file THIRDPARTYLICENSEREADME.txt was added on branch dev-1_6 on 2008-06-30 ↵Kevin Rushforth2008-06-281-193/+0
| | | | | | 20:24:45 +0000 git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@924 ba19aa83-45c5-6ac9-afd3-db810772062c
* file 0-USAGE.txt was added on branch dev-1_6 on 2008-06-30 20:24:44 +0000Kevin Rushforth2008-06-281-41/+0
| | | | git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@923 ba19aa83-45c5-6ac9-afd3-db810772062c
* This commit was manufactured by cvs2svn to create branch 'dev-1_6'.cvs2svn2008-06-282-0/+234
| | | | git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@921 ba19aa83-45c5-6ac9-afd3-db810772062c
* file README-distribution.txt was added on branch dev-1_6 on 2008-06-30 ↵Kevin Rushforth2008-06-281-39/+0
| | | | | | 20:24:45 +0000 git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@919 ba19aa83-45c5-6ac9-afd3-db810772062c
* file LICENSE-Java3D-v1_5_2.txt was added on branch dev-1_6 on 2008-06-30 ↵Kevin Rushforth2008-06-281-297/+0
| | | | | | 20:24:45 +0000 git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@918 ba19aa83-45c5-6ac9-afd3-db810772062c
* file LICENSE-Java3D-v1_5_2.rtf was added on branch dev-1_6 on 2008-06-30 ↵Kevin Rushforth2008-06-281-178/+0
| | | | | | 20:24:45 +0000 git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@917 ba19aa83-45c5-6ac9-afd3-db810772062c
* This commit was manufactured by cvs2svn to create branch 'dev-1_6'.cvs2svn2008-06-283-0/+514
| | | | git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@916 ba19aa83-45c5-6ac9-afd3-db810772062c
* file README.html was added on branch dev-1_6 on 2008-06-30 20:24:45 +0000Kevin Rushforth2008-06-201-335/+0
| | | | git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@914 ba19aa83-45c5-6ac9-afd3-db810772062c
* file RELEASE-NOTES.html was added on branch dev-1_6 on 2008-06-30 20:24:46 +0000Kevin Rushforth2008-06-201-344/+0
| | | | git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@913 ba19aa83-45c5-6ac9-afd3-db810772062c
* This commit was manufactured by cvs2svn to create branch 'dev-1_6'.cvs2svn2008-06-202-0/+679
| | | | git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@912 ba19aa83-45c5-6ac9-afd3-db810772062c
* Update version to 1.6Kevin Rushforth2008-06-1810-367/+84
| | | | git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@910 ba19aa83-45c5-6ac9-afd3-db810772062c
* file README.txt was added on branch dev-1_6 on 2008-06-30 20:24:45 +0000Kevin Rushforth2008-05-281-24/+0
| | | | git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@908 ba19aa83-45c5-6ac9-afd3-db810772062c
* file README-unzip.html was added on branch dev-1_6 on 2008-06-30 20:24:45 +0000Kevin Rushforth2008-05-281-204/+0
| | | | git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@907 ba19aa83-45c5-6ac9-afd3-db810772062c
* file README-download.html was added on branch dev-1_6 on 2008-06-30 20:24:45 ↵Kevin Rushforth2008-05-281-79/+0
| | | | | | +0000 git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@906 ba19aa83-45c5-6ac9-afd3-db810772062c
* This commit was manufactured by cvs2svn to create branch 'dev-1_6'.cvs2svn2008-05-283-0/+307
| | | | git-svn-id: https://svn.java.net/svn/j3d-core~svn/branches/dev-1_6@905 ba19aa83-45c5-6ac9-afd3-db810772062c
* 1. Fixed issue 543 (see below)Kevin Rushforth2008-05-225-19/+414
| | | | | | | | | | | | | | | 2. Added release notes for 1.5.2-beta2 release Issue number: 543 Obtained from: pepe Submitted by: kcr Reviewed by: kcr Fixed issue 543: J3DClock does not adjust to clock skew Use "-Dj3d.adjustClockSkew=true" to enable clock skew adjustment git-svn-id: https://svn.java.net/svn/j3d-core~svn/trunk@899 ba19aa83-45c5-6ac9-afd3-db810772062c
* Fixed issue 583: A disposed Graphics2D remains in Canvas3D after removal and ↵Kevin Rushforth2008-05-152-1/+11
| | | | | | | | | | | | addtion Issue number: 583 Obtained from: paasiala Submitted by: kcr Reviewed by: kcr git-svn-id: https://svn.java.net/svn/j3d-core~svn/trunk@898 ba19aa83-45c5-6ac9-afd3-db810772062c
* Clarify that the GPL v2 license used by this project includes the CLASSPATH ↵Kevin Rushforth2008-05-131-0/+6
| | | | | | exception git-svn-id: https://svn.java.net/svn/j3d-core~svn/trunk@897 ba19aa83-45c5-6ac9-afd3-db810772062c
* Issue number: 578Alessandro Borges2008-04-041-1/+5
| | | | | | | | | | | Submitted by: Aces Reviewed by: Kevin Fix Issue #578 - "Fail to Reset() D3D device with 0 dimension" . D3D do not handle device with zero dimension. This fix reset the invalid window size to 1x1 window. It allows recovery of 3D components after a resize, drag or other operation which may set it as zero dimension. git-svn-id: https://svn.java.net/svn/j3d-core~svn/trunk@896 ba19aa83-45c5-6ac9-afd3-db810772062c
* Bumped buildnumKevin Rushforth2008-03-051-2/+2
| | | | git-svn-id: https://svn.java.net/svn/j3d-core~svn/trunk@895 ba19aa83-45c5-6ac9-afd3-db810772062c
* Added release notes for 1.5.2-beta releaseKevin Rushforth2008-02-281-0/+325
| | | | git-svn-id: https://svn.java.net/svn/j3d-core~svn/trunk@893 ba19aa83-45c5-6ac9-afd3-db810772062c
* Update source code for GPLv2 licenseKevin Rushforth2008-02-28499-2605/+11137
| | | | git-svn-id: https://svn.java.net/svn/j3d-core~svn/trunk@892 ba19aa83-45c5-6ac9-afd3-db810772062c
* Fixed issue 569: ImageComponent.ALLOW_IMAGE_READ is falseKevin Rushforth2008-02-191-1/+1
| | | | git-svn-id: https://svn.java.net/svn/j3d-core~svn/trunk@890 ba19aa83-45c5-6ac9-afd3-db810772062c
* Issue number: #560 - Use D3DCREATE_FPU_PRESERVE flag on D3D pipelineAlessandro Borges2008-02-151-14/+36
| | | | | | | | Submitted by: aces Reviewed by: Chien git-svn-id: https://svn.java.net/svn/j3d-core~svn/trunk@889 ba19aa83-45c5-6ac9-afd3-db810772062c